Re: Interior pannels

The best cardboard to use, as a backer for the vinal, is Thermo Ply by Tyco. I haven't bought any for a few years so don't know if it is still made. It didn't warp after a few years like most other upholstery cardboards. The 1/8" plywood was OK but alot of extra work to seal up so that it also ...
